Jeremy Solarz is a Solutions Architect based in Berlin with over 15 years of software engineering experience and nine years in cloud and customer-facing roles, currently helping Stripe customers integrate payments to drive revenue and simplify operations. He combines deep technical expertise in cloud-native platforms (Anthos, GKE, Cloud Run) and CI/CD with strong business acumen honed at Google Cloud where he led the DACH Application Modernization practice. Jeremy has hands-on backend experience—contributing bug fixes and test coverage to the widely used jcommander Java CLI library—showing his attention to correctness and developer experience. Comfortable translating complex technical constraints into pragmatic customer solutions, he has a rare mix of UN/NGO, enterprise cloud, and payment systems experience that helps bridge policy-sensitive and growth-focused projects.

Contributions summary:Jeremy primarily contributed to the `jcommander` project by fixing bugs and enhancing the command-line parsing functionality. They addressed issues related to parameter validation, specifically correcting how validators receive parameter names. The user also added test cases to improve the parsing of empty and quoted strings as command-line arguments and allowed the use of empty strings as parameters. They also modified the code to prevent the display of default values for help parameters in the usage output.
